High Voltage Power Supply Module: Empowering Electrical Systems with Enhanced Performance

Автор:Модуль питания ZYG Time: 2023-11-29

In today’s rapidly evolving technological landscape, there is an increasing demand for efficient and reliable power solutions that can meet the ever-growing power requirements of modern electrical systems. One such solution that has gained significant attention is the High Voltage Power Supply Module. This article aims to explore the various aspects of this module and shed light on its importance in empowering electrical systems with enhanced performance.

Understanding the High Voltage Power Supply Module:

The High Voltage Power Supply Module is a compact and versatile device designed to generate and regulate high voltage outputs required for a wide range of applications. It is commonly used in scientific research, industrial processes, medical equipment, and various other fields that require a stable and precise high voltage source.

Features and Capabilities:

The high voltage power supply module boasts several features that make it an ideal choice for demanding applications. These features include high voltage stability, low output ripple, high efficiency, and fast response time. The module can also be customized to provide specific voltage ranges, making it adaptable for diverse requirements.

Applications:

The module finds extensive applications in various industries. In scientific research, it plays a crucial role in particle accelerators, X-ray equipment, and high-energy physics experiments, where high voltages are required. In the medical field, the module enables the functioning of medical imaging equipment, such as CT scanners and MRI machines. Additionally, it is used in industrial processes like semiconductor manufacturing, where precision and reliability are essential.

Benefits:

The high voltage power supply module offers several advantages over traditional power supply solutions. Firstly, it provides a stable and reliable high voltage output, ensuring the consistent performance of electrical systems. Secondly, its compact size and efficient design result in reduced space requirements and energy consumption. Moreover, the module\’s fast response time enables quick adjustments to voltage levels, enhancing system control and efficiency.

Challenges and Future Developments:

While the high voltage power supply module has proven to be an invaluable asset, there are still challenges that need to be addressed. One such challenge is the need for increased power density to meet the growing demands of power-hungry applications. Researchers and manufacturers are constantly working to develop modules with higher power density while maintaining the same level of reliability and efficiency.

Conclusion:

The high voltage power supply module plays a crucial role in empowering electrical systems with enhanced performance. Its ability to provide stable high voltage outputs, coupled with its compact size and efficiency, makes it an indispensable component in various industries. As technology continues to advance, further developments in this field will undoubtedly lead to even more efficient and powerful modules, catering to the evolving needs of modern electrical systems.
